**DeployBot — Quick Start**

DeployBot posts deploy status to #ship-status. Ask it directly: `status api-core`, `last deploy checkout-svc`, `rollbacks today`.

Notes for new folks:
- It reads from Conveyor, so data lags ~30s.
- Staging deploys are muted by default; opt in with `watch staging`.
- Don't page on bot output alone — confirm in Conveyor.

Bugs or feature requests go to the Platform Tools team. Reach the maintainer here:

alerts address for hadup-hagug: sorvan.quenion.ralmir@ferraworks.test

/*
 * RECON_BATCH_CEILING for the Tallygrove reconciliation job.
 * Raised from 500 to 800 after the Harfield warehouse backlog showed
 * batches completing well under the lock-timeout budget. Do not raise
 * further without re-running the contention benchmark discussed at
 * the eng sync. Benchmark results are tied to the build token below.
 */

pipeline stamp: htk31_3c6b63a1fd55b8745625d3b6ce9c5fc

## Changelog — Threadmill Broker 4.x Upgrade

Defaults changed as part of the broker upgrade to the 4.x line. Message acknowledgement is now explicit rather than auto, queue mirroring is enabled for all durable queues, and the default prefetch count was lowered to prevent consumer starvation under burst load. Clients on the old driver continue to work but won't benefit from the new flow-control semantics. Release manager should schedule a rolling restart; no downtime expected. The updated broker defaults are recorded below.

config for faduf-yahap:
[lamvan]
team = rusael
access_code = ac_ac22dc
owner = druius.istdor
host = lamvan.novacio.example
port = 8443
peer = soreth.xolmario.corp
salt = 0768e68d
pin = 8310

Ticket: AUTHFIX-91 — Vault locked, session-token refresh fix blocked

The Brambleworks signing vault auto-sealed during the token-refresh hotfix deploy. Fix for the double-refresh race is ready but unsigned. Maintainers: don't retry the deploy until the vault is reopened; retries trigger the lockout counter. Unseal with the recovery passphrase below.

unlock words, fafog-tajop: fendor-kasix